Pathways to Prosperity is a community-driven initiative working to shape a more connected, resilient, and opportunity-rich Sierra region. Supported by funding from the Sierra Jobs First Catalyst Program, the initiative spans Amador, Alpine, Calaveras, and Tuolumne counties and brings together residents, local governments, and partners to identify, plan, and advance a network of safe, accessible multimodal routes and recreation assets.

Grounded in a shared vision of equity and sustainability, Pathways to Prosperity prioritizes projects that improve mobility for those without reliable transportation, expand access to outdoor recreation, and strengthen connections between communities, jobs, and local destinations.

By developing a pipeline of community-informed, “shovel-ready” projects, the initiative aims to unlock funding, create living-wage jobs, and support long-term economic vitality through sustainable tourism and recreation.
